Goodmayes to Kearsley (Manchester) by train

A train trip from Goodmayes to Kearsley (Manchester) takes about 4hrs 38 mins on average, covering roughly 172 miles (277 kilometres). With around 29 trains running each day, there's plenty of flexibility for your travel plans. If you book in advance, you can grab tickets starting from just £43.50, making it a budget-friendly option for those who plan ahead.

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Goodmayes to Kearsley (Manchester) start from as little as £43.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Goodmayes to Kearsley (Manchester) start from £79.80 one way, or £114.00 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Goodmayes to Kearsley (Manchester) are available for £203.10 one way, or £406.20 return

Station Facilities and Amenities

Goodmayes Train Station is equipped to make your travel experience as smooth as possible. Ticket purchasing and collection is straightforward with the ticket office open from 06:10 to 19:40 on weekdays, slightly adjusted timings during weekends, or through automated ticket machines available on site. Those with accessibility needs are catered for with induction loops and accessible ticket machines. For a seamless travel experience, there are conveniently placed help points and staff assistance especially designed to aid those requiring special assistance. CCTV operates throughout the station, contributing to the security of all users.

Though there are no lounges or ATM services, you can connect to the internet through the available public Wi-Fi. The station offers step-free access to most platforms except platform 1, and there's also seating and sheltered areas on platforms 3 and 4.

Transport Links and Onward Travel

Goodmayes offers excellent onward travel connections. For those interested in bus travel, Transport for London operates numerous services from outside the station. Bus route maps are easily accessible online for planning your journey. Commuters heading to Heathrow Airport can conveniently use the Elizabeth Line. If rail replacement services are needed, these depart from the High Road, ensuring you remain mobile even during service disruptions.

Kearsley (Manchester) Station Facilities

The station is straightforward in terms of its amenities, but it provides the essentials for easy travel. Though it lacks a formal ticket office, travelers can utilize ticket machines to purchase or collect pre-bought tickets with ease. It's noteworthy that these machines are accessible for everyone, and an induction loop is available to assist those with hearing aids, ensuring an inclusive experience.

Despite the absence of staff, help points are strategically placed for assistance. For security and peace of mind, the station benefits from CCTV surveillance. While there are no lounges, waiting rooms, or refreshment facilities available on-site, the basic infrastructure supports an efficient transit from one point to another.

Travel Connections and Accessibility

Travelers at Kearsley (Manchester) seek connectivity beyond the station, and despite limited on-site options, several transport links make onward journeys feasible. The rail replacement services and local buses operate from Stoneclough Road. Taxi services can be arranged, providing an alternative for those looking to travel further afield from Kearsley. Though bicycle hire is not available directly at the station, cycling remains a viable mode of travel to reach nearby areas.

The station is categorically a Category B station, boasting step-free access across its platforms—a boon for those with mobility impairments. Navigating the station is facilitated by ramps and a subway, proving Kearsley's commitment to accessibility.
